Overview
Imperial UNF and UNC fasteners are selected by thread form, diameter, length, material, finish and strength grade. UNF is a fine thread form and UNC is a coarse thread form; they must not be mixed with metric threads.

Typical Uses
Imperial UNF and UNC fasteners are used in equipment, vehicles and machinery designed around inch-series thread systems.
Technical Tips
- Do not mix metric and imperial threads.
- Confirm whether the thread is UNF or UNC before ordering.
- Use matching imperial nuts and washers.
- Select the correct spanner or socket size for the hex head.
